Cleburne Flea Market is a popular attraction located in Cleburne, Texas, offering visitors a diverse shopping experience in the heart of the city. Situated at 1302 E Henderson St, this flea market provides a wide array of vendors selling antiques, collectibles, handmade goods, and various household items. Its convenient location makes it accessible to both locals and tourists seeking unique finds and a lively atmosphere.
The flea market serves as a gathering place for community members and visitors interested in exploring a variety of merchandise all under one roof. Shoppers can browse through numerous booths, each featuring different types of products ranging from vintage treasures to everyday necessities.
